Islamic Center of New Mexico

The Islamic Center of New Mexico (ICNM) serves as a vital hub for the Muslim community in Albuquerque, established in 1983. Its mission is to provide religious, social, and educational services, fostering a spirit of unity and understanding among Muslims. ICNM offers daily prayer services, including the weekly Jumah (Friday) prayers, and organizes various educational programs to enrich community knowledge and engagement. Beyond spiritual guidance, the center plays a crucial role in addressing wider social needs, promoting peace, justice, and inclusivity within the local community. As a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ization, ICNM welcomes all those seeking a deeper connection to faith and community, emphasizing support and engagement. Episcopal Diocese of the Rio

The Episcopal Diocese of the Rio Grande serves as a spiritual hub for New Mexico and southwest Texas, encompassing 57 active congregations across a vast area. Based in Albuquerque, the diocese's mission is to foster inclusive worship centered on Jesus Christ while addressing community needs. Through various outreach initiatives, including meal programs for the homeless and support for local schools, the diocese plays a pivotal role in promoting social well-being. By engaging congregants in service, the Diocese not only nurtures spiritual growth but also tackles essential challenges faced by residents, such as hunger and access to education.
